How to Build a Project Management Tool with Bubble
Last updated
January 29, 2025
Advertiser disclosure: some links on this website are affiliate links, meaning No Code MBA will make a commission if you click through and purchase.
Header 1
Header 2
Header 3
Header 4
Header 5
Header 6
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ur. Excepteur sint occaecat cupidatat non proident, sunt in culpa qui officia deserunt mollit anim id est laborum.
Project management can be a complex and challenging task, especially for growing businesses. As teams expand and projects become more intricate, the need for a tailored solution becomes evident. That's where building a project management tool with Bubble comes in. This no-code platform allows you to create a custom project management solution that fits your unique needs. Let's explore how to build a project management tool with Bubble and revolutionize the way your team works.
Getting Started with Bubble for Project Management
Before diving into the development process, it's essential to set up your Bubble account and familiarize yourself with the platform. Here's how to get started:
Set up Google Calendar integration for syncing project deadlines and events
Implement single sign-on (SSO) using Google or Microsoft accounts
Step 2: Implement File Storage and Sharing Capabilities
Integrate with cloud storage services like Google Drive or Dropbox
Set up file upload and download functionality within your app
Implement version control for project documents
Step 3: Add Time Tracking and Invoicing Features
Create a time tracking system for tasks and projects
Implement an invoicing feature that pulls data from tracked time
Integrate with payment gateways for seamless billing
Testing and Deploying Your Bubble Project Management Tool
Before launching your tool, it's crucial to thoroughly test and optimize it.
Step 1: Conduct Thorough Testing of All Features
Create test scenarios for each feature and user role
Use Bubble's Preview mode to test your app in different environments
Recruit team members or beta testers to provide feedback
Step 2: Optimize Performance and User Experience
Use Bubble's Performance tab to identify and resolve any bottlenecks
Optimize database queries and workflows for faster load times
Refine the user interface based on feedback and usability testing
Step 3: Deploy Your App and Manage Updates
Choose a suitable hosting plan on Bubble for your app's needs
Set up a custom domain for your project management tool
Establish a process for rolling out updates and new features
Building a project management tool with Bubble offers endless possibilities for customization and scalability. By following this guide, you can create a powerful, tailored solution that meets your team's specific needs. As you continue to refine and expand your tool, you'll discover new ways to boost productivity and streamline your project management processes.
Ready to take your no-code skills to the next level? Sign up for No Code MBA and unlock a world of possibilities in app development and entrepreneurship. Our comprehensive courses will equip you with the knowledge and skills to build amazing projects just like this one. Join us today and start turning your ideas into reality!
FAQ (Frequently Asked Questions)
How long does it take to build a project management tool with Bubble?
The time required to build a project management tool with Bubble can vary depending on the complexity of features and your familiarity with the platform. A basic version can be created in a few days, while a more comprehensive tool might take several weeks to develop and refine.
Do I need coding skills to use Bubble?
No, Bubble is a no-code platform designed for users without programming experience. However, understanding logic and data structures can be helpful in creating more complex applications.
Can I integrate my Bubble-built project management tool with other software?
Yes, Bubble allows integration with various third-party services and APIs. You can connect your tool with popular productivity apps, communication platforms, and more using Bubble's API Connector or plugins.
Is it possible to scale my project management tool as my team grows?
Absolutely. Bubble is designed to scale with your needs. You can easily add new features, increase your database capacity, and handle more users as your team and projects expand.
How secure is a project management tool built with Bubble?
Bubble takes security seriously and provides various features to protect your data, including SSL encryption, regular backups, and user authentication. However, it's important to implement good security practices in your app design and maintain proper access controls.